GEORGIA BIOSCIENCES ORGANIZATION INC, founded in 2010, is a small nonprofit in the Community Improvement sector that reported $249K in total revenue in fiscal year 2023. The organization ran a surplus of $132K, a strong 53% operating margin.

Mission

THE MISSION OF THE GEORGIA BIOSCIENCES ORGANIZATION SHALL BE TO EDUCATE THE ELECTED OFFICIALS ABOUT THE SIGNIFICANCE OF THE LIFE SCIENCES INDUSTRY TO GEORGIA'S ECONOMY AND THE HEALTH AND WELL-BEING OF PEOPLE, ANIMALS AND THE ENVIRONMENT.
